The Divorcing Religion Podcast was launched by professional counsellor Janice Selbie to highlight the impact of Religious Trauma Syndrome. Guests include The Thinking Atheist Seth Andrews, The Friendly Atheist Hemant Mehta, author Margaret Atwood, Godless Mom, Mandisa Thomas, Dr. Darrel Ray, Dr. Marlene Winell and more. This week on the Sex & Power Podcast, I'll be speaking with Kiki Negress, The Uppity Negress.Kiki Bryant is known across platforms as the Uppity Negress: a brilliant, incisive voice on race, feminism, religion, and culture. She is also an entrepreneur and creator. In this episode, Kiki shares about the painful childhood that helped shape her bold, intersectional style of truth-telling.
